如何测试网站加载速度?网站加载速度已成为影响用户留存与业务转化的关键因素。数据显示,页面加载延迟 1 秒,可能导致用户转化率下降 7%。无论是企业官网展示形象,还是电商平台促成交易,快速加载的网站能显著提升用户体验与满意度。要优化网站加载速度,精准测试是首要步骤。通过科学的测试方法,能够发现网站性能瓶颈,从而针对性地进行优化。下面将从专业工具应用、浏览器自带功能利用、模拟真实环境测试等多个维度,详细介绍如何有效测试网站加载速度。
1. GTmetrix 测试分析
GTmetrix 是一款综合性的网站性能测试工具,它整合了 Google PageSpeed Insights 和 YSlow 两种评分系统。用户只需输入网站 URL,即可获得详细的性能报告。报告不仅包含网站加载时间、页面大小等基础数据,还会从缓存策略、压缩方式、资源加载顺序等多个角度给出优化建议。例如若报告指出图片未进行压缩,导致页面体积过大,网站管理者就可针对性地对图片进行处理。GTmetrix 还提供历史数据对比功能,便于追踪网站性能优化效果。
2. Pingdom 工具使用
Pingdom 以其简洁易用和快速的测试速度受到广泛欢迎。该工具可从全球多个节点对网站进行测试,帮助用户了解不同地区用户访问网站的速度差异。测试完成后,Pingdom 会生成可视化的瀑布图,清晰展示每个资源文件的加载时间与顺序。通过分析瀑布图,能直观发现加载缓慢的资源,比如某些 JavaScript 脚本或 CSS 样式表加载耗时过长,进而对其进行优化或精简。Pingdom 还支持设置测试频率,定期监测网站速度变化。
1. Chrome 开发者工具调试
Chrome 浏览器自带的开发者工具(F12)是强大的性能测试利器。在 “Network” 标签页下,可查看每个请求资源的加载时间、大小、请求头和响应头信息。开启 “Performance” 功能,能录制完整的页面加载过程,生成详细的性能时间轴,分析 CPU 占用、脚本执行时间、渲染时间等数据。例如若发现某个脚本执行时间过长,阻塞了页面渲染,就可考虑对该脚本进行异步加载或代码优化。通过 “Throttle” 选项,还能模拟不同网络环境(如 3G、4G、WiFi),测试网站在低速网络下的加载表现。
2. Firefox 开发者工具应用
Firefox 浏览器的开发者工具同样具备丰富的性能测试功能。在 “网络” 面板中,可实时监控资源加载情况,查看每个资源的优先级、加载状态。“性能” 面板能生成可视化的性能分析图,展示页面加载过程中的关键事件,如 DOMContentLoaded(文档解析完成)和 load(页面完全加载)的时间点。与 Chrome 类似,Firefox 也支持网络限速模拟,帮助开发者测试网站在不同网络条件下的性能,从而针对性地优化网站在复杂网络环境中的加载速度。
1. 多设备与浏览器测试
由于不同设备(手机、平板、电脑)和浏览器(Chrome、Safari、Edge 等)对网站资源的解析和渲染能力存在差异,网站加载速度也会有所不同。需使用多种设备和浏览器对网站进行测试。例如在移动端设备上,部分老旧机型的 CPU 性能和内存有限,可能导致网站加载缓慢甚至卡顿;不同浏览器对 CSS 样式和 JavaScript 脚本的支持程度不同,也会影响页面加载速度。通过多设备、多浏览器测试,能全面了解网站在真实用户环境中的性能表现。
2. 不同网络环境模拟
除了设备和浏览器差异,用户所处的网络环境也各不相同。除了使用浏览器开发者工具模拟网络限速,还可在实际的不同网络环境下进行测试,如 4G/5G 移动网络、不同带宽的 WiFi 网络。利用专业的网络模拟软件(如 Charles、Fiddler),可以更精细地控制网络带宽、延迟、丢包率等参数,模拟复杂的网络状况,从而发现网站在极端网络环境下的性能瓶颈,为优化提供更全面的数据支持。
测试网站加载速度是一项系统性工作,通过专业工具、浏览器功能以及真实环境模拟等多种方式相结合,能够全面、精准地掌握网站性能状况。基于测试结果进行针对性优化,将有效提升网站加载速度,为用户带来更流畅的访问体验,增强网站的竞争力。
下一篇:SSL证书怎么部署到网站?